The phrase "a matter of interpretations"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ing how different people may understand or perceive something in various ways.
Example: "The meaning of the artwork is often seen as a matter of interpretations, with each viewer bringing their own perspective."
Alternatives: "a question of interpretations" or "a case of interpretations".
